The Dawn of Video Games
The gaming industry was one of the first sectors to merge technology with entertainment. From the pixelated graphics of Pong to the high-definition, photorealistic environments in modern games like The Last of Us Part II, video games have always been at the forefront of techno-tainment. With advancements in virtual reality (VR), games now offer experiences that are not just interactive but immersive, making players feel as if they are part of the story.
From Sci-Fi Flicks to Everyday Reality
Many of the gadgets we use today were once considered the stuff of science fiction. Think of the smartwatches inspired by the communicators in Star Trek or tablets reminiscent of devices in 2001: A Space Odyssey. As technology progresses, concepts born in pop culture find their way into our daily lives, transforming fiction into reality.

Virtual Reality: Beyond Gaming
Virtual reality is not confined to gaming anymore. It has expanded into areas such as virtual concerts, where artists perform in digital arenas, allowing fans from across the globe to attend without leaving their homes. The music industry is particularly keen on VR, offering virtual meet-and-greets and immersive music videos that create entirely new ways to experience art.
Streaming Services: A New Era of Content
With the rise of streaming services like Netflix, Disney+, and Hulu, technology has redefined how we consume content. The binge-watching culture has become a norm, influencing everything from show formats to release strategies. Moreover, algorithms now personalize viewing experiences, making recommendations that often mirror our tastes.
Social Media: A Cultural Catalyst
Social media platforms have revolutionized how we engage with pop culture. From memes to viral challenges, platforms like TikTok, Instagram, and Twitter serve as breeding grounds for trends and movements. These platforms have become powerful tools for artists and creators, allowing them to reach audiences directly and interact with fans in real-time.

Blockchain and Digital Ownership
Blockchain technology is making waves in the world of digital collectibles with non-fungible tokens (NFTs). This innovation allows fans to own a piece of digital art or a moment in pop culture, such as a memorable sports highlight or a digital artwork of their favorite character.
